What Does FAT Stand For?

FAT stands for Factory Acceptance Test

FAT, or Factory Acceptance Test, is a critical quality assurance process conducted to verify that a system or equipment meets specified requirements before it is shipped to the customer. This test ensures that all components function as intended and are in compliance with project specifications. Typically performed at the manufacturer's facility, FAT provides stakeholders with confidence in the product's performance and reliability prior to installation and operational use.
